🤡 DAD JOKE ALERT! 🤡

"Why did the heart go to the library? To improve its circulation!" 🤦

But seriously … Did you know that laughter is actually GOOD for your heart health?!

1. When you laugh, your brain releases endorphins. This creates a chain reaction that relaxes your arteries (boosting blood flow).�
2. It also lowers stress hormones that constrict your blood vessels. Constricted vessels raise your risk of high blood pressure, stroke, and heart attack.�
3. Laughing may also help rev up your immune system.

🤔Commonly Asked Question: “What’s the best exercise to get my heart in better shape?”

💯The answer is: CARDIO… with some strength training, too!

🏃Cardio (aka “aerobics”) boosts circulation, which helps lower your blood pressure and your heart rate.

It also reduces the risk of type 2 diabetes and helps you control your blood sugar levels.

▶️ Examples: Brisk walking, swimming, cycling, running, using cardio machines, etc.

🏋️Strength training helps reduce body fat and build muscle, which is good for metabolic health.�
A combo of cardio and strength workouts may also help raise HDL (good) cholesterol and lower LDL (bad) cholesterol.

▶️ Examples: Working out with free weights, weight machines, or resistance bands or doing bodyweight exercises like push-ups and squats.

❣️Myth vs. Fact: “I don’t need to worry about heart health until I’m older.”

🌟 Myth!

Heart disease is the No. 1 killer on the planet.

And risk factors — like high blood pressure, diabetes, and obesity – are on the rise for people in their 20s, 30s, and 40s.

Building healthy habits now — like being active, eating a healthy diet, and avoiding smoking — can set the foundation for a healthier heart as you get older.

Remember: Preventing a problem is much easier than curing it.

So, whether you're 18 or 80, your heart health matters! 🏃‍♂️🏃‍♀️

Strawberry Poppyseed Chicken Salad
(makes 2 servings)

4 big handfuls (cups) mixed salad greens
1 cooked chicken breast, diced
4 large strawberries, hulled and sliced
½ cup (75 g) blueberries
¼ cup (30 grams) goat cheese crumbles
¼ cup (30 g) chopped toasted pecans

Poppyseed Dressing
(makes 4 2-tbsp servings)�
½ tsp sea salt
1 Tbsp honey
2 Tbsp apple cider vinegar
¼ cup (55 g) plain Greek yogurt
1 Tbsp extra virgin olive oil
1 tsp poppy seeds

First, make the dressing: Place all of the ingredients in a mason jar, screw on the cover, and shake until well combined. Or, place the ingredients in a bowl and whisk until combined. This recipe will keep in the refrigerator, covered, for 2-3 days.

Make the salad: Place the salad greens, chicken, strawberries, blueberries, and goat cheese in a large salad bowl. Drizzle 4 Tbsp (half the recipe) of the salad dressing over the top of the salad and toss well. If using, sprinkle the pecans over the top.

Divide into two portions and serve. Yum!

❓ Common Question: Is it worth it to set New Year’s resolutions?

My answer:

Yes.

It’s true that many people who set resolutions don’t reach their goals. But that could be because of their approach.

🎯 3 Reasons Resolutions Fail:

1. Setting goals that are too big. �✅ A better approach: set a smaller goal you can realistically hit in 4-6 weeks, then set another goal after that.

2. Setting goals you can’t control.
✅ A better approach: set performance-based goals that put you in the driver’s seat. Example: instead of setting a weight loss goal that depends on the scale (which you don’t control), commit to working out 3 times a week and following a healthy diet.

3. “Winging it” without a real plan.
✅ “By failing to prepare, you are preparing to fail.” — Benjamin Franklin.
Create a plan — put it into action — and then give your plan time to work for you!

😁Probably never thought I’d post a recipe for brownies, did you?

The recipe I have for you today isn’t just for any old brownies — these are chocolatey, rich, and decadent.

And they contain a surprise unexpected healthy ingredient: SWEET POTATOES.

TIP: Don’t tell your picky eaters these contain sweet potatoes until AFTER they eat them (if you tell them at all!).

Sweet Potato Brownies
(Makes 9 servings)�
1 cup (330 g) cooked, cooled, and mashed sweet potato (about 1 medium)
½ cup (130 g) almond butter
¼ cup (30 g) raw cacao powder
¼ cup (60 ml) maple syrup or honey (adjust based on sweetness preference)
1 egg (for vegan option: flax egg - 1 Tbsp ground flaxseed mixed with 2½ Tbsp water, let it sit for 5 minutes to thicken)
OPTIONAL: ½ cup (50-70 g) chopped nuts, a sprinkle of sea salt

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ease an 8x8-inch (20x20-cm) baking dish or line it with parchment paper.

In a mixing bowl, stir together the mashed sweet potato and almond butter until smooth. Add the raw cacao powder, maple syrup or honey, and the egg. Stir until all ingredients are well combined and the batter is smooth. If using the nuts, gently stir them in now. Sprinkle with optional salt.

Transfer the batter to the prepared baking dish and spread it out evenly. Place the dish in the pre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es. The brownies should be set but still slightly soft in the middle.

Remove the brownies from the oven and allow them to cool in the baking dish on a cooling rack for about 30 minutes. Cut into squares and enjoy!

🤔Which is better:
1. Doing one long workout a week
2. Doing a little exercise most days of the week

Researchers at Edith Cowan University in Australia found that option 2 worked best, at least when it comes to resistance training.

➡️In a nutshell, scientists had people do strength training workouts, with everyone performing the same number of repetitions per week.

The only difference was that one group did all of their reps at one workout, while others spread those reps out over several small workouts during the course of a week.

The ones who spread them out during the week had the best results!

As a side benefit, doing more sessions a week can help you lock down exercise as one of your regular healthy habits.

🤔Commonly Asked Question: "Should I be extra strict with my food intake to help me stay on track?"

💯The answer is: "NO."

Focusing on mindful eating — listening to your body’s cues and noticing when you feel truly hungry or satisfied — can help you make healthier choices in the long run.

When you eat mindfully, you can make decisions that help you feel good about yourself AND your food choices now and into the future — including choosing (or not) to have special holiday treats.

This gets you out of the old mindset of labeling foods as “good,” “bad,” “naughty,” or “nice.”

🧑‍🍳Hello, hearty holiday season breakfast!

Normally I share healthy, quick, and easy meals, and while this one is definitely HEALTHY and EASY… it does take some prep time.

😋 However, the payoff is totally worth it.

Here’s how it works: Prep the mix in advance, and about 20-30 minutes before your next breakfast, scoop out a serving, add liquid, and cook!

Once you master the basic recipe you can flavor it up with different fruits, grains, and spices. I focused on holiday flavors and colors for this version. :)

Oat-Quinoa Morning Bowl Mix
(12 servings)

3 cups (240 g) rolled oats
1 cup (180 g) quinoa
1 cup (160 g) dried cranberries or cherries
½ cup (90 g) h**p, flax, or chia seeds (or a combo!)
1 tsp cinnamon (or pumpkin pie spice mix!)
¾ tsp sea salt
Optional: maple syrup, Greek yogurt and/or shelled pistachios (as topping)

To make the cereal mix, combine all of the ingredients EXCEPT the optional maple syrup, yogurt and/or pistachios, and place in a sealed airtight container.

➡️To prepare 1 serving: In a small saucepan, stir together 10 oz (295 ml) of liquid (water or milk) and ⅓ cup (5½ Tbsp) of the mix.

Bring to a boil over medium-high. Lower the heat to a simmer and partially cover the pan, stirring occasionally. Cook until thick, 20-30 minutes. Cover the pan completely and let stand for 5 minutes. Spoon into a serving bowl and add optional toppings and sweetener.

Serve and enjoy!
